The increasing attention also highlights the importance of conservation and responsible angling practices to ensure the sustainability of these resources for generations to come.<\/p>\n<h2 id=\"t2\">Understanding Bass Behavior and Habitats<\/h2>\n<p>Effective bass fishing requires a comprehensive understanding of bass behavior, influenced heavily by seasonal changes and environmental factors. During the spring spawn, bass move into shallow, warmer waters to build nests and reproduce, making them more vulnerable to anglers. Identifying these spawning areas, often characterized by flat banks and cover like vegetation or fallen trees, is crucial.  Summer sees bass seeking cooler, deeper water, often congregating around structure like submerged logs, docks, or weed lines. The keys to success are adapting your presentation to the conditions and targeting areas where bass are likely to ambush prey. As fall approaches, bass start to feed aggressively in preparation for winter, chasing schools of baitfish. This is a prime time for anglers employing fast-moving lures to cover a lot of water.<\/p>\n<h3 id=\"t3\">The Role of Structure and Cover<\/h3>\n<p>Bass are ambush predators, relying heavily on structure and cover to conceal themselves while waiting for unsuspecting prey.  Structure refers to permanent features of the underwater landscape, like rock piles, submerged timber, and ledges. Cover, on the other hand, can be more temporary, such as aquatic vegetation, docks, and overhanging trees. Learning to read the landscape and identify areas where these elements converge is a fundamental skill for any bass angler. Understanding how bass use these features\u2014whether holding tight to the bottom, relating to the sides, or suspending in the water column\u2014will significantly increase your chances of success. Crankbaits are effective for covering a lot of water and triggering reaction strikes, especially in open water or around submerged structure. Spinnerbaits excel in murky water or around vegetation, creating flash and vibration that attract bass. Plastic worms, whether Texas-rigged, Carolina-rigged, or used on a drop-shot rig, are incredibly versatile and can be fished in a variety of ways to target bass at different depths. Jigs are ideal for fishing around cover, allowing anglers to present a bait directly to bass holding tight to structure. Topwater lures, like buzzbaits and poppers, are particularly exciting to use, creating a visual and auditory disturbance that can entice bass to strike on the surface.<\/p>\n<h3 id=\"t5\">Mastering Different Retrieval Methods<\/h3>\n<p>The way you retrieve a lure can be just as important as the lure itself. Catch-and-release fishing is a cornerstone of bass conservation, allowing anglers to enjoy the sport while minimizing the impact on fish populations.  Handling bass carefully, using barbless hooks, and minimizing air exposure can all increase the survival rate of released fish.  Supporting organizations that work to protect and restore aquatic habitats is another important way to contribute to conservation efforts. Practicing proper waste disposal, avoiding the introduction of invasive species, and respecting fishing regulations are all essential components of responsible angling. Education and awareness are key to fostering a culture of conservation within the fishing community.<\/p>\n<h2 id=\"t9\">The Future of Bass Fishing and Technological Advancements<\/h2>\n<p>The future of bass fishing promises exciting advancements in technology and a continued focus on conservation.
